What a typical training session looks like with me:

A typical 60-minute private softball training session with me is high-energy, fully personalized, and designed to deliver immediate, actionable progress—whether we're working in-person or virtually.

We start with a quick check-in (5 minutes): I ask how your body feels, what went well since our last session, and any specific challenges or game situations you want to address. This ensures every minute is tailored to your current needs and goals.

Next, we dive into a dynamic warm-up and movement prep (10 minutes) focused on softball-specific mobility, activation, and injury prevention—think arm care, rotational drills, and explosive priming to get you moving like an elite athlete.

The core of the session (35-40 minutes) is customized skill work based on your priorities and film review. Examples include:

Hitting: Live front-toss or machine work with instant feedback on mechanics, timing, pitch recognition, and approach adjustments.

Fielding/Defense: Position-specific reps (infield/outfield), footwork drills, game-speed grounders/fly balls, and transfer/throwing progressions.

Pitching/Catching: Targeted mechanics, command drills, spin work, or receiving/blocking sequences.

I emphasize quality reps, real-time video analysis (recorded on the spot), and deliberate practice—so you leave understanding exactly what to work on next.

We wrap up with a mental edge segment and cool-down (5-10 minutes): A quick mindset tool (breathing, visualization, or confidence cue), optional faith-based reflection if desired, progress recap, and homework assignment to keep momentum going.

Every session builds on the last, tracks measurable improvements, and gets you closer to college-level readiness. Expect intensity, encouragement, and D1-level insight—because I’m fully invested in helping you become the complete player you’re capable of being.

Best coach I ever had:

The best coach I ever had was Mike Massaro from Pueblo, Colorado—a Pueblo native with deep roots in the local sports community. As a standout multi-sport athlete at Pueblo East High School (three-time All-South Central League in baseball and basketball batting champion as a senior), he went on to star at Colorado State University Pueblo, earning two-time All-RMAC honors and holding career records in key offensive categories. Drafted by the Oakland Athletics, he played professionally up to Triple-A and in independent leagues before returning home to coach.

Mike has spent years as an assistant baseball coach at CSU Pueblo (contributing to multiple RMAC titles and NCAA appearances) and serves as head basketball coach at Pueblo East High School, where he's led teams to state championships and earned Coach of the Year honors. His hitting expertise, player development skills, and commitment to building character through sport taught me invaluable lessons in discipline, resilience, and giving back to the community—principles I now carry into my own coaching with Vault 27 and private lessons.
